Please read these Operating Instructions through carefully before connecting your appliance to the mains, in order to avoid damage due to incorrect use. Please pay particular attention to the safety information. If you pass the appliance on to a third party, these Operating Instructions must also be handed over.

WARNING – When using electrical appliance, basic safety precautions should always be followed to reduce the risk of fire, electrical shock and personal injury.

SAFETY INFORMATION

  1. Read and save these instructions. Attention: pictures in the IM are for reference only.
  2. This appliance can be used by children aged from 8 years and above and persons with reduced physical, sensory or mental capabilities or lack of experience and knowledge if they have been given supervision or instruction concerning use of the appliance in a safe way and understand the hazards involved.
  3. Children shall not play with the appliance.
  4. Cleaning and user maintenance shall not be made by children without supervision.
  5. If the supply cord is damaged, it must be replaced by the manufacturer, its service agent or similarly qualified persons in order to avoid a hazard.
  6. This appliance is intended to be used in household and similar applications.
  7. Incorrect operation and improper handling can lead to faults on the appliance and injuries to the user.
  8. In the event of improper use or incorrect handling, no liability can be accepted for any damage that may occur.
  9. Do not immerse the unit or mains plug in water or other liquids. There is danger to life due to electric shock! However, if this occurs, remove the mains plug

immediately and then have the unit checked by an expert before using it again.

  1. Do not operate the appliance if the mains cable or the mains plug show signs of damage, if the appliance has fallen on the floor or has been otherwise damaged. In such cases take the appliance to a specialist for checking and repair if necessary.
  2. Never remove the mains plug from the socket by pulling on the mains cable, or with wet hands.
  3. Ensure that the mains cable does not hang over sharp edges or allow it to become trapped.
  4. Keep the appliance away from damp, and protect from splashes.
  5. Keep the appliance away from hot objects (e.g. hotplates) and open flames.
  6. Keep the appliance and its cord out of reach of children less than 8 years.
  7. Use the appliance on a flat, dry and heat resistance surface.
  8. Never leave the appliance unattended during use.
  9. Do not store or operate the appliance in the open air.
  10. Keep the appliance in a dry place, inaccessible to children (in its packaging).
  11. Never put fingers or any other objects through the grilles (fan guards) when the fan is running.
  12. Never operate the appliance without the grilles (fan guards) in place, as serious personal injury may result.
  13. Watch out for long hair! It can be caught in the fan owing to the air turbulence.
  14. Do not point the air flow to the people for a long time.
  15. Ensure that the fan is switched off from the supply mains before removing the guard.

PARTS DESCRIPTION

  1. Front guard
  2. Blade
  3. Fixation screws for rear guard
  4. Rear guard
  5. Handle
  6. Grill locking screw
  7. Blade fastening screw
  8. Motor shaft
  9. Motor unit
  10. Oscillation knob
  11. Speed control switch
  12. Connecting screws
  13. Base

Technical diagram of a fan assembly with numbered parts and exploded view, including blades and components labeled 1 through 13.

ASSEMBLY INSTRUCTIONS

  1. Rear guard assembly
  2. Fit the rear guard (4) onto motor with the handle on the top. Tighten the rear guard with 4 fixation screws (3).
  3. Fan blade assembly
    • Install fan blade (2) onto motor shaft (8) and use the blade fastening screw (7) to fix the blade.
  4. Front guard assembly
  5. Put the hook of the front guard (1) onto the top of rear guard.
  6. Attach front guard to rear guard, use the grill locking screw (6) to fasten the two grilles together and close all clips.

OPERATING INSTRUCTIONS

  1. Plug the power cord into a suitable socket.
  2. Oscillation: To make the fan head oscillate, push down the oscillation knob. To stop the fan head from oscillating, pull up the oscillation knob.
  3. Tilting Angle: you can adjust the fan to the preferred elevation by loosening the connecting screws. Tighten the connecting screws after the adjustment of tilt angle.
  4. The fan is switched on by using the speed control switch on the rear shell (near the oscillation button), i.e. 0: Off, I = low speed, II = medium speed, III = high speed.

CLEANING

  1. Before servicing the fan and after each occasion of use, switch off the appliance and unplug the mains cable from the socket.
  2. Never immerse the appliance in water (danger of short-circuit). To clean the appliance, only wipe it down with a damp cloth and dry it carefully. Always take out the mains plug first.
  3. Take care that excessive dust does not build up in the air-intake and air-outlet grille, and clean it occasionally using a dry brush or vacuum cleaner.

ERP information (GB)

Supplier: BAHAG AG

Gutenbergstr. 21

68167 Mannheim

Germany

Declare that the product detailed below:

Information requirements

Information to identify the 20802426 / 20796361 to which the information relates to [30cm Table fan]
DescriptionSymbolValueUnit
Maximum fan flow rateF47,37 m^3/min
Fan power inputP37,2W
Service value S_V 1,27 (m^3/min)/W
Standby power consumption P_SB W
Fan sound power level L_WA 58,55dB(A)
Maximum air velocityC3,25meters/sec
Measurement standard for service valueIEC 60879: 1986 (corr.1992)
Contact details for obtaining more informationBAHAG AGGutenbergstr. 2168167 MannheimGermany

Satisfies the requirement of the Council Directives:

COMMISSION REGULATION (EU) No 206/2012 of 6 March 2012 and Amending COMMISSION REGULATION (EU) 2016/2282 implementing Directive 2009/125/EC of the European Parliament and of the Council with regard to ecodesign requirements for air conditioners and comfort fans
